在这个数字化时代,掌握一门编程语言已经成为越来越多人的需求。Swift作为一种强大的编程语言,广泛应用于iOS和macOS应用开发。对于编程初学者来说,从零开始学习Swift可能会感到有些挑战。不过别担心,今天我就要给大家带来一份详细的指南,帮助大家通过百度盘免费视频教程轻松入门Swift编程。
Swift编程简介
首先,让我们来了解一下什么是Swift。Swift是由苹果公司开发的一种编程语言,用于构建高性能的应用程序。它具有易于学习、安全性高、运行速度快等优点,是iOS和macOS应用开发的首选语言。
学习资源
百度盘免费视频教程
百度盘上有很多免费的Swift编程视频教程,这些教程通常由经验丰富的开发者或教育机构提供。以下是一些推荐的教程资源:
- 《Swift编程入门》系列教程:这是一套非常适合初学者的教程,从Swift的基础语法到实际应用,都有详细的讲解。
- 《Swift实战项目教程》:通过实际项目来学习Swift,不仅可以加深对知识的理解,还能提高编程能力。
- 《Swift进阶教程》:适合有一定基础的学习者,深入探讨Swift的高级特性和最佳实践。
Swift编程学习步骤
第一步:环境搭建
在学习Swift之前,首先需要搭建开发环境。以下是搭建Swift开发环境的步骤:
- 安装Xcode:Xcode是苹果公司提供的集成开发环境,是Swift编程不可或缺的工具。
- 配置模拟器:Xcode提供了模拟器,可以在没有实体设备的情况下进行开发和测试。
第二步:基础语法学习
Swift的基础语法包括变量、常量、数据类型、控制流(如if语句、循环)、函数等。以下是一些基础语法的例子:
// 变量和常量
var age = 25
let name = "张三"
// 数据类型
let height: Double = 1.75
// 控制流
if age > 18 {
print("已成年")
}
// 函数
func sayHello() {
print("Hello, World!")
}
第三步:实战项目
通过实际项目来学习Swift是一个很好的方法。以下是一些适合初学者的项目:
- 制作一个简单的计算器:通过这个项目,可以学习到变量、控制流、函数等基础语法。
- 开发一个待办事项列表应用:这个项目可以帮助你学习到用户界面设计、数据存储等知识。
第四步:进阶学习
在学习了Swift的基础知识和一些实战项目之后,可以开始进阶学习。以下是一些进阶学习的方向:
- 学习SwiftUI:SwiftUI是苹果公司推出的一款全新的UI框架,可以让你更轻松地构建用户界面。
- 学习网络编程:学习如何使用Swift进行网络编程,实现数据请求等功能。
- 学习Swift与Objective-C的混编:了解如何将Swift代码与Objective-C代码混合使用。
总结
通过以上步骤,相信你已经对Swift编程有了初步的了解。学习编程是一个循序渐进的过程,需要不断练习和积累经验。希望这份指南能够帮助你更好地学习Swift编程,并在未来的编程道路上越走越远。记住,编程不仅仅是一门技能,更是一种思维方式。祝你在编程的世界里收获满满!
